The afternoon film was Claude Chabrol’s new film The Flower of Evil. It was a slightly twisted film involving a bourgeoisie family that’s arguably incestuous. There didn’t seem to be a great deal of tension throughout most of it, even though there’d been a set-up for the mayhem early on. It mostly played like an austere family drama, with lots of jokes made at America's expense. Then the accidental killing of a person occurred. Followed by a happy ending.

Unfortunately, just after the murder when a key piece of motivation was being delivered, somebody’s cell phone started ringing. And they didn’t stop it. Then people started yelling for it to be turned off. It was such a distraction that nobody got that important bit of exposition. I was even talking about it with Jami Bernard outside.

We decided that we’d keep asking around and somebody would eventually know. As of writing this, Saturday afternoon, I still don’t know.
